Block a neighbor - Nextdoor Blocking a neighbor on Nextdoor can be done both in direct messages (DMs) and through the member's profile When you block someone, you and the blocked member will no longer be able to view or respond to each other's content in the feed

How to invite neighbors and friends to Nextdoor Visit the Invitations page from the left-side menu of your Nextdoor homepage and choose how you would like invite your neighbors: Invite neighbors via text, Facebook, X, Whatsapp, or by copying the link and sending to a friend OR, under See who you know nearby, sync your contacts to select friends to invite
